Skip to main content
Businesses in Spencer, IN
Shop Spencer, IN
Buy Gift Cards from great local businesses in
Spencer, IN
.
BLOOMINGTON WAREHOUSE
Find more awesome businesses in
Spencer, IN
.
Shop Spencer, IN